Treadmills With Electric Incline Treadmills that have incline settings make it easier to burn calories. The best treadmills come with adjustable speeds and multiple incline settings. Many manual treadmills with curved designs have limited incline adjustment options However, electric treadmills generally provide a variety of adjustments at the push of a button. Certain treadmills offer an option to decrease, which simulates going downhill. Variable Incline
A lot of treadmills allow you to adjust the inclined of the deck. This will provide your workouts with a more natural feel. Depending on the model, this feature may also help you better replicate the energy costs of outdoor running. This feature can assist you in burning more calories during your workout, and also help you reach your fitness goals more quickly. Incorporating training on incline into your routine workout routine will strengthen the muscles in your lower body, which includes your quads and glutes. This is an excellent way to prepare your body for running and walking on more realistic terrain. Certain treadmills come with an automatic incline feature that is adjusted during your exercise by pressing a button located on the handle or console. This type of incline is more common in higher-end models, and some will even let you set the desired incline prior to when you start your exercise. Other treadmills will offer a manual incline which requires you to fold the machine upright and manually adjust the level by sliding a pin located at the back of the treadmill's leg. It is designed to target your back, core, and legs, as well as your legs. Motor Vehicles The motor is the center of the treadmill. It converts electrical power into mechanical energy which is used to drive the belt, and controls the incline setting. Motors are usually rated in horsepower, a measurement which indicates the amount of power they can produce continuously. However, not all treadmills have the same amount of horsepower and there are numerous variables that affect the quality of a motor. When purchasing a treadmill, choose one with a strong motor and a substantial weight limit that can hold many users. Also, you should consider the number of programs and incline settings available to tailor your workout. Be sure to check the warranty and price of your selected treadmill. The treadmill's ability to incline is among the most important features. You can add an incline to your treadmill to increase your intensity and burn more calories. When you run on a treadmill with an incline, it functions similar to if you were running outside on an uphill. The incline makes you use more muscles and makes your workout more difficult. A incline can also improve your posture. While you train on the inclined surface your legs move upwards and forwards, which helps to strengthen your quads and calves. This can reduce the risk of injuries while you work out. The majority of treadmills with an incline feature allow you to alter the level of incline. They can be set from zero degrees all the way up to 15 percent which is a steeper grade than what you'd see on any major highway. You can push yourself and vary your workout routine without ever leaving your home. A great treadmill should come with a display that shows your speed, distance and heart rate. This will let you track your progress and keep you motivated. Some models include USB ports that allow you to charge your devices as you train. Some models come pre-installed with programs that automatically adjust the speed, incline and resistance.
